Overview
Movavi Video Editor has evolved into a sophisticated AI-orchestrated NLE (Non-Linear Editor) designed for the 2026 creator economy. Its technical architecture leverages localized AI inference to handle complex tasks like rotoscoping, motion tracking, and audio restoration directly on the user's hardware, reducing reliance on cloud latency. The software utilizes deep learning models for its 'AI Background Removal' and 'AI Noise Removal' features, significantly lowering the barrier to entry for high-production-value content. Positioning itself between entry-level mobile editors and high-end suites like DaVinci Resolve, Movavi focuses on 'time-to-render' efficiency. It features advanced GPU acceleration for NVIDIA, AMD, and Intel hardware, ensuring 4K/8K playback remains fluid. In the 2026 market, it stands out for its 'Effect Store' integration and automated montage wizards that use heuristic analysis to sync cuts with audio transients, making it an essential tool for social media managers, corporate trainers, and high-volume content creators who require professional aesthetics without the steep learning curve of traditional cinema tools.
